How should you respond when a guest asks about ingredients origin and the kitchen cannot disclose suppliers?

Explanation:
When guests ask about where ingredients come from, answer with honesty and practicality. Share the origin if you actually know it, and if you don’t have the information, offer to check with the kitchen and get back to them with verified details. This keeps information accurate, avoids misrepresentation, and respects any confidentiality around suppliers while still giving the guest useful, trustworthy information. Avoid guessing a supplier or fabricating an origin, and don’t simply refuse to answer, as both can damage trust and mislead the guest.
